I wish I hadn't cried so much!" said Alice, as she swam about, trying to find her way out.I shall be punished for it now, I suppose, by being drowned in my own tears !"

πŸ“– Lewis Carroll

Alice expresses regret over her tears and crying, wishing she hadn't cried so much as she searches for a way out. Her feelings reflect her frustration and sorrow at the situation she finds herself in.

"I shall be punished for it now, I suppose, by being drowned in my own tears!" she also says, highlighting her sense of impending consequence for her emotional response. This moment captures Alice's mix of innocence and distress in the confusing world she is navigating.
